How they compare
Mongolia currently reports 2.5 births per woman against 2.42 births per woman in Paraguay, a difference of 0.08 births per woman.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 65 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Mongolia ahead.
Mongolia ranks 78th and Paraguay ranks 80th of 217 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Mongolia averaged higher in 5 and Paraguay in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Mongolia | Paraguay |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 7.23 births per woman | 6.28 births per woman | 0.9517 births per woman | Mongolia |
| 1970s | 7.01 births per woman | 5.29 births per woman | 1.73 births per woman | Mongolia |
| 1980s | 5.33 births per woman | 4.97 births per woman | 0.355 births per woman | Mongolia |
| 1990s | 2.95 births per woman | 4.14 births per woman | 1.2 births per woman | Paraguay |
| 2000s | 2.23 births per woman | 3.05 births per woman | 0.8212 births per woman | Paraguay |
| 2010s | 2.85 births per woman | 2.62 births per woman | 0.2252 births per woman | Mongolia |
| 2020s | 2.72 births per woman | 2.45 births per woman | 0.2704 births per woman | Mongolia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Total fertility rate represents the number of children that would be born to a woman if she were to live to the end of her childbearing years and bear children in accordance with age-specific fertility rates of the specified year.
